Hotel gears up for Mice events

AS Davao City strengthens its MICE (Meetings, Incentives, Conferences, and Exhibitions) position in the country, budget hotel Go Hotels Lanang-Davao eyes to open more function rooms to accommodate more Mice events here.

Operations Manager for Visayas and Mindanao Rem Salazar shared in a recent press event that they plan to open two smaller function rooms for intimate meetings and celebrations.

“At present we have our Kadayawan function room that can accommodate 80 to 100 guests. The two rooms that we plan to open soon are at 296 square meters. These rooms make it the ideal venue for business meetings, conferences, and any other social events," Salazar said.

Salazar, however, did not share the timeline of the plan.

Gearing for the upcoming Philippine MICE Conference (MICECon) on November 16-18, 2022, Go Hotel Lanang is expecting 80 percent occupancy for the three-day event.

The hotel’s regional sales manager for Mindanao Jennyflor Lopez Villafuerte, who also serves as the Davao Hotels Resorts Sales and Marketing Association (HRSMA), Inc. president, said their strategic location gave the property a better position compared to its competitors. Go Hotels Lanang is nearby SMX Convention Center, airport, shopping centers, restaurants and bars, hospitals, and other tourist-friendly facilities.

The hotel, located within the Phoenix Complex, Km 7, JP Laurel Avenue in Lanang, has 183 rooms equipped with chiropractic and hypoallergenic pillows, safety deposit box, and Wi-Fi access.

Meanwhile, Salazar said part of the hotel chain’s effort to better the experience of its guests, a self-check-in kiosk will be available in Go Hotels Lanang first quarter of 2023.

“This will allow guests to expedite more routine tasks like booking, check-ins, checkouts, and room service requests,” she said.

Go Hotels, one of the leading budget hotel chains in the Philippines under Robinsons Land Corporation, has branches in Bacolod City, North Edsa-Quezon City, Timog-Quezon City, Ermita-Manila, Otis-Manila, Mandaluyong, Ortigas Center, Butuan, Tacloban, Manila Airport Road, Puerto Princesa, Iloilo, lligan and Dumaguete.
